The doubt did not stay vague.
It sharpened.
On Wednesday afternoon, Elena returned to the same grocery aisle.
The same cereal shelf.
Two brands.
Exactly where they had been before.
For a moment, she stood there.
Certain she had hesitated here days earlier.
But the memory felt… blurred.
Had she really stopped?
Or had she chosen immediately?
Her hand moved automatically this time.
No pause.
Across the city, Adrian watched the comparison logs.
Observed Behavior vs. Recalled Behavior
The difference was small.
Almost invisible.
But the system recorded it anyway.
Prediction accuracy: improving.
At school, Ethan brought his drawing home again.
The door.
Now with the handle.
Now with a tiny line across it.
"What's the line?" Elena asked.
"The lock," he said.
"Why add a lock?"
Ethan shrugged.
"So people know if it's supposed to open."
That night, Elena opened her phone gallery.
She scrolled back through weeks of photos.
Doorways.
Sidewalks.
Ordinary days.
Everything looked… consistent.
No friction.
No hesitation.
Adrian closed the system dashboard quietly.
Because the model had crossed a threshold.
When the present becomes smoother than memory,
memory begins to correct itself.
